Who we are:

Brady makes products that make the world a safer and more productive place. We are a global leader in safety, identification and compliance solutions for a diverse range of workplaces. From the depths of the ocean to outer space, from the factory floor to the delivery room - we're just about everywhere you look.

Companies around the world trust Brady because of our deep expertise and knowledge across a wide range of industries and applications - powered by our world-class manufacturing capabilities.

We have a diverse customer base in industries including electronics, telecommunications, manufacturing, electrical, construction, healthcare, aerospace and more. As of July 31, 2023, Brady employed approximately 5,600 people worldwide. Our fiscal 2023 sales were approximately $1.33 billion. Brady stock trades on the New York Stock Exchange under the symbol BRC. You can learn more about us at www.bradycorp.com.

What We Need:

We are seeking a Software Engineer to join our team!

What you'll be doing:

  • Design and develop software needed to market Code products
  • Architect and implement software solutions
  • Responsible for the production and maintenance of software products that meets quality system requirements as it relates to Code Corporation
  • Maintain and improve all software products
  • Interface to barcode readers over a number of different types of interfaces (USB, RS232, Bluetooth)
  • Collaborate with other personnel to identify, define, and solve any issues
  • Responsible for SDK development and documentation
  • Work with outsource partners to ensure they are meeting Code's expectation
  • Work with domestic and international software development partners
  • Work with marketing to define new product requirements, write product specifications and estimate schedules

What you'll need to be successful:

  • Programming expertise using .Net technologies.
  • C#, React, HTML, Javascript engineering and debugging experience. WPF, PHP a plus.
  • Experience creating and utilizing REST web API.
  • Source code versioning/control systems, code branching and merging practices
  • 3+ years' experience of developing a variety of software
  • Bachelor degree in Computer Science or equivalent experience
  • Comfortable working in Agile / iterative development environments
  • Ability to work in a team environment
  • Must be a self-starter and willing to learn new technologies
